Pagini recente » Borderou de evaluare (job #1652566) | Borderou de evaluare (job #2360629) | Borderou de evaluare (job #101048) | Borderou de evaluare (job #1781207) | Cod sursa (job #122501)
Cod sursa(job #122501)
#include<string.h>
#include<stdio.h>
int i,n,k,j;
FILE *f,*g;
char a[10000],c;
int main ()
{ f=fopen("litere.in","r");
g=fopen("litere.out","w");
fscanf(f,"%d",&n);
fscanf(f,"%s",&a);
if(n%2==0&&n>=4)
for(i=0;i<n-1;i++)
if(a[i]>a[i+1])
k+=int(a[i])-int(a[i+1]);
else
k+=int(a[i+1])-int(a[i]);
else
for(i=0;i<n-1;i++)
for(j=i+1;j<n;j++)
if(a[i]>a[j])
k++;
fprintf(g,"%d",k);
return 0;
}